Rams Keep Skyline Undefeated Streak Rolling
Farmingdale State - 10, Yeshiva University - 0
Yonkers, N.Y. - The Farmingdale State women's soccer team increased their conference undefeated streak to 19 games last night, with a 10-0 victory over Skyline opponent Yeshiva University at Tibbetts Brook Park in Yonkers, N.Y. The Rams now hold a 10-2 overall record, including 5-0 in conference play this season, and have not been defeated in Skyline competition since October 29, 2008.
In the win, sophomore Corine Magee (Mastic, N.Y./William Floyd) scored a career-high eight points with three goals and two assists.
Farmingdale State will now travel to face Rowan University on Thursday, October 7th at 7:00 p.m.
